To begin I used the Crushed  Grape Dylusions spray randomly through the Andalucian Inkable


Using the small embellishment stamps from the Just Bloom stamp set, I inked them in Black Onyx Versafine and stamped them randomly around the pages. 
I did the same with one of the smaller stamps from the Geometric Walls set.


The Girl, a Journaling block and some flowers, from the Just Bloom set, were stamped on card and coloured in with my Alcohol Markers.  I cut them all out then stamped a sentiment from the Just Bloom set, on the Journaling block, before adhering them all on the right hand page of my Journal.
I stamped another sentiment, from the Dreams Blossom stamp set, cut it out and adhered it to the left hand page, to finish.

Having gessoed my pages first, I blended Distress Oxides randomly through the Chrysanthemums Big One Inkable. I wasnt careful and I applied different pressures, to create depth and dimension.

I stamped all the Doodle flowers, from all the different sets I had, randomly across the bottom of the pages. 

The Butterfly was then stamped twice, going off the edge of the page, again to add dimension and perspective. 

I used a couple of the small embellishment stamps, from some of the sets, randomly across the spread, including the splatter of dots one, around the flowers. 

I then coloured in using my sparkle pens. I wanted a watercolour effect to this spread, so I coloured in very loosely, leaving white spaces, going over the edges, and blending colours together. I love how this technique gives a completely different look to a more precise, neat colouring technique.  

The Ticker Tape sentiment was stamped on white card, cut out and adhered, to complete my spread.

To begin my Art Journal page, I blended Picked Raspberry Distress Oxide through the Brickwall Inkable, in random areas, and off the edge of the page.

I stamped the Ladies Profile in Walnut Brown Oxide, and coloured her lips and eyes in with coloured pens.

The Dandelion and Wildflowers were also stamped in the Walnut Brown, and I used second and third generation stamping, to add the effect of depth.

Three butterflies were stamped, on a separate piece of card, in the Walnut Brown.  I cut them out and adhered them with 3d glue gel, to complete my page.

Having first painted my page with white gesso and dried it off with my heat gun, I then blended distress oxides randomly all over. I dried each layer off before applying more until I was happy with the effect. 
I dropped some water on and dabbed dry with paper towel. 
Using a damp wipe, and my circles Dinkables, I removed some of the ink to add more dimension. 
I stamped and heat embossed the gorgeous Jellyfish in white.
Green Distress Oxide was blended through the leafy Dinkable
I stamped various Seaweeds in different Oxides, first and second generation, to get more dimension.
The sentiment was stamped on paper, cut out and adhered to finish.

To begin i gessoed the journal pages and dried with my heat gun
I then randomly smooshed paints over the spread. You can also use Distress inks/oxides or any other inks in your crafty stash
I dried the pages thoroughly
I blended white paint randomly through the Circles Dinkable
I stamped both images on to tissue paper
Once dry I coloured the reverse side of the images with my pens
These were adhered with a Matt medium.
I stamped the seaweed across the bottom and coloured in with paints
I added white paint to highlight the air bubbles
The sentiments were stamped on to white card then cut out and adhered with gel glue
To finish I used a black pen to add a frame around my spread

I prepped my pages with white Gesso before creating a "smooshed" background with my inks. (You can create same effect with Distress inks,  Oxides or other water based ink pads).
I randomly stamped the script and the scales stamps over the pages. To get a more random effect I like to hold the stamp in the palm of my hand.
I blended Black Soot Distress Oxide through the brick wall Dinkable.
On seperate card I stamped the Dragon and Eye in Green Distress Oxides,  spritzing with a little water to allow colours to me slightly. 
I cut these out then added glossy accents on the centres of the eyes and allowed them to dry.
Using the cut out Dragon as I guide I blended through the Feathers Dinkable with Distress Oxides, to create the effect of fire coming from the Dragons mouth.
Once my background and Dragon was dry I adhered them to the spread.
I stamped the sentiment on white card, cut through out and adhered them.
To finish I drew a wiggly frame around the edges.
